UPDATE: London police officer injured in downtown collision

A collision involving a pick-up truck and a London police van sent an officer to hospital on Thursday afternoon.

The collision happened at the intersection of Richmond Street and Oxford Street around 2:30 p.m.

An officer was taken to hospital by ambulance, however it's not known how serious the officer's injuries are.

Police have since reopened Richmond and Oxford in all directions.

The investigation is ongoing.
